前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>Pod内容详情梳理

Pod内容详情梳理

作者头像
灰子学技术
发布2023-10-30 16:03:32
810
发布2023-10-30 16:03:32
举报
文章被收录于专栏:灰子学技术灰子学技术

本篇是笔者的一篇读书笔记,用于梳理pod的详情,方便理解和学习,也方便后续自己查询。

一、Pod的概述

Pod是k8s里面典型的CR,从它的元数据来看,具有所有CR的基本数据构成,分别是 version、kind,以及描述自己的元数据的其他信息,包括metadata里面的名称,命名空间,匹配的labels和注解这一些。

除此之外就是Pod里面要包含的详情了,主要有: 容器列表,用来描述运行相关的资源信息。 存储卷轴,用来描述Pod内部可以使用的共享存储卷信息。 调度策略类,Pod的重启策略,Node节点的选择方式。 镜像的拉取安全证书。 宿主机的网络使用方式。

二、容器详情介绍

容器是Pod里面最核心的资源, 通常一个Pod有多个容器。主要由下面几类共同构成,描述程序运行所需要的环境信息和运行程序所依赖的内容: 容器名称,镜像相关的信息和拉取策略,容器内的镜像启动名命令和启动参数,存储卷轴相关信息,容器里面的端口号信息,环境变量相关信息,容器类的资源信息描述。

三、共享存储卷轴详情

对于Pod来说主要被切分成了两部分,一部分是程序,这里被容器来描述;一部分是配置,通过共享卷轴来描述。 共享卷轴,按照目的分为两类,一类是把配置写到容器中,另一类是把运行态的信息反馈出来。

除了上面这部分配置之外,还包括健康检查相关的设置,用来描述和表达一个pod是不是健康的。

参看资料:Kubernetes权威指南 第5版

本文参与 腾讯云自媒体分享计划,分享自微信公众号。
原始发表:2022-12-27,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 灰子学技术 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
相关产品与服务
容器服务
腾讯云容器服务(Tencent Kubernetes Engine, TKE)基于原生 kubernetes 提供以容器为核心的、高度可扩展的高性能容器管理服务,覆盖 Serverless、边缘计算、分布式云等多种业务部署场景,业内首创单个集群兼容多种计算节点的容器资源管理模式。同时产品作为云原生 Finops 领先布道者,主导开源项目Crane,全面助力客户实现资源优化、成本控制。
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档